温馨提示×

FTPServer在Linux上如何保障数据安全

小樊
48
2025-05-06 10:43:38
栏目: 智能运维

在Linux上配置FTPS服务器时,保障数据安全是至关重要的。以下是一些关键步骤和最佳实践,可以帮助你提高FTPS服务器的安全性:

选择安全的FTP服务器软件

  • vsftpd:常用的FTP服务器软件,提供简单、高效且安全的文件传输服务。
  • ProFTPD:功能强大的FTP服务器,支持多种配置选项和增强的安全特性。
  • Pure-FTPd:流行的FTP服务器,提供许多安全特性,如TLS/SSL加密和chroot功能。

禁用不必要的服务和功能

  • 禁用匿名访问,确保所有访问都需要有效的用户认证。
  • 限制写权限,只允许特定用户对特定目录进行写操作。
  • 禁用弱密码,禁止使用容易被猜测的密码。

强化用户认证

  • 使用强密码策略,确保所有FTP用户都设置了强密码,并定期更换密码。
  • 限制用户访问权限,遵循最小权限原则,只授予用户访问其工作所需的最小文件和目录的权限。

加密数据传输

  • 使用SFTP:通过SSH协议提供加密的文件传输,保护数据的机密性和完整性。
  • 配置TLS/SSL:对于vsftpd服务器,可以使用SSL证书启用TLS/SSL加密,确保数据在传输过程中得到加密和保护。

配置防火墙

  • 限制访问端口,只允许必要的端口(如SFTP的22端口)通过防火墙。
  • 定期更新防火墙规则,随着网络环境的变化,审核和更新防火墙规则。

监控和日志记录

  • 启用日志记录,记录所有FTP活动的详细日志,包括登录尝试、文件上传和下载等。
  • 实施实时监控,以便及时发现和响应异常活动。

定期更新和打补丁

  • 保持软件更新,定期更新FTP服务器软件和其依赖组件,以修复已知的安全漏洞。

通过上述措施,可以显著提高Linux FTPS服务器的安全性,保护数据免受未授权访问和潜在威胁。

0